Nestle on soft sandy shores, basking in glorious tropical sunshine and bordered by a seemingly never ending stretch of azure, the idyllic coastal town of Negombo offers the perfect getaway in Sri Lanka. Conveniently situated within easy reach of the Bandaranaike International Airport, the town…